AI Summary
-
Modifies restrictions on California community college baccalaureate degree programs, changing the prohibition from programs "already offered" by CSU/UC to programs "substantially similar" to those offered within the community college's geographic region
-
Creates exceptions allowing community colleges to offer similar degree programs where CSU/UC does not enroll students from that geographic region in the same degree pathway, or where documented unmet regional workforce needs justify the program
-
Removes the Association of Independent California Colleges and Universities from the required consultation process for proposed baccalaureate degree programs
-
Streamlines the objection process: CSU or UC may submit written objections based on "substantial similarity within the geographic region" rather than general "program duplication," eliminating specific procedural requirements previously in law
-
Adds definitions for key terms including "substantially similar" (materially overlapping curriculum, outcomes, and objectives serving indistinguishable purposes), "geographic region" (primary service area of the community college district), and "documented unmet regional workforce need"
